Will They Hear Me Now?

Chances are you have known someone in your circle who has been in a medical crisis,

needing help understanding what’s happening. They might need help determining

what choices are available, help making decisions, or simply want someone to listen.

Perhaps you have found yourself in this difficult situation as well.

My name is Kathy Keppel-Colkitt and I am the author of my new book Will They Hear

Me Now? Before my daughter passed away due to medical complications, she was

faced with many difficulties. It became clear she needed someone to advocate for her

when the time came that she couldn’t do so for herself. I have been an advocate my

entire life, so stepping into this role for my daughter was a given.

This book shares my daughter’s visceral story. It also provides step-by-step instructions,

suggestions, and procedures for advocating in the medical realm. It is both a guide and

a workbook. This book is unique in that it empowers you to be an advocate when

needed. It’s a must read for medical professionals and institutions, first responders,

chaplains, pastors, family, educators, and all those in service to help others.
